Personal Beliefs 1. Do you have strongly held beliefs related to the topic of these guidelines?

☐ No

☐ Yes

If yes, please explain: I have 25 years of hands-on experience in the outpatient management of patients with chronic non-cancer pain. During this time I have seen people’s lives changed for the better by the careful prescribing of long-term opioids, I have seen people obtain little or no benefit and I have seen people harmed. I have started and followed many people on opioids – some for almost 20 years - and I have taken many people off of opioids when appropriate.

I have worked in Addictions Medicine for 30 years up until 2015, where I have seen the harms of misused opioids by people without pain. In my opinion, these are mostly two separate issues.

We have little long-term evidence for most treatments for chronic pain. Therefore I believe that patients with chronic pain deserve informed access to ALL available treatment options for pain – including opioids, if appropriately managed. I also believe that all physicians should be exposed to mandatory training on pain assessment and management – including the appropriate use of opioids.

To The Committee:

To stay true to the principles of EBM I hope that the final expert panel has a balance of those whose knowledge of using opioids to treat people with pain comes from reading papers (desk experts), those who have clinical hands-on experience with opioids (field experts) and patients with chronic pain. Which group each individual participant fits into should be clearly known by all at the beginning of the process.
